To operate in China foreign companies must obey Chinese laws, including laws regarding freedom of expression.
Sergey Brin acknowledged that Google had compromised its principles by bowing to Chinese authority on censorship issues.
Within China, the only Google option is Google.cn, or as it is known there, “Guge.”
Threy’re not the only ones. Yahoo, MSN ,Cisco also seem happy to work with repressive regimes.
Chinese censors routinely block out content related to democracy, free speech, Tiananmen Square, and other topics that are charged politically.
